And it’s double! Steven Odendaal and the Evan Bros. WorldSSP Yamaha Team triumph in a tricky Race 2 at Aragon

The Evan Bros. WorldSSP Yamaha Team and Steven Odendaal are once again on a roll. After yesterday's success in Race 1, the South African rider was able to take victory in Race 2, despite the completely different conditions due to the rain. For the reigning World Champion team this is the seventh victory in the last seven races held at the Aragon circuit, from 2019 to today: a figure that leaves little room for interpretation. 

Since this morning the team from Ravenna has had to deal with a significant drop in temperatures, and especially with the arrival of rain. In these conditions Odendaal finished the warm up in seventh position, trying to gain as much information as possible about the wet handling of his Yamaha YZF-R6. 

As scheduled at 12.30, Race 2 got underway, made particularly complicated by the track conditions, which were wet with intermittent light rain. In these difficult conditions the Evan Bros. WorldSSP Yamaha Team and Steven Odendaal decided to run a pair of intermediate tyres, which proved to be the correct choice. 

When the lights went out Odendaal, who started third due to Tuuli's (2nd on the grid), non-participation in the race, was able to stay in the leading positions from the start, occupying fourth place and only partially giving way to the riders equipped with rain tyres. With the passing of the laps the performance of the intermediate tyres started to improve, allowing an attentive Odendaal to conquer first the third and then the second position, on the tenth of the fifteen laps planned. 

On lap twelve the number four took the lead and then battled with Cluzel and especially De Rosa to keep it. After another heart-stopping final lap Odendaal took the win, his second of the weekend and his second overall in the category. With this win Steven continues to lead the overall standings with full points (50 points), 19 points ahead of Aegerter. The Evan Bros. WorldSSP Yamaha Team will be back on track next weekend for the second round of the season, at the Portuguese circuit of Estoril.

Steven Odendaal: "This 2021 could not have started in a better way. The race was complicated, as the asphalt conditions were really difficult to interpret: at the beginning I was passed by riders on wet tyres, but I thought it was time to stay calm, and then maybe try to catch up later. At the end I took a few too many risks, but to win you have to do it, and it went really well. I have to thank the team, who wisely chose the intermediate tyres, with which I had never raced before, but I managed to get this fantastic success. Now we can think about the Estoril round, where I hope to get more important points to keep the leadership in the championship".
